Summary
No fence may be built anywhere in Ashwaubenon without first securing a building permit from the building inspector. The application must include a sketch, design or other descriptive material showing the proposed fence complies with the Village's fence article before a permit can be issued.
(F) No fence shall be built in any area without securing a building permit from the building inspector. A sketch, design or other descriptive material of the proposed fence shall accompany the application and show compliance with this article before a permit may be issued.

Although the subsection is printed within Sec. 5-8-764's swimming pool and hot tub fencing section, its text is written broadly, covering any fence built anywhere in the Village, not only barriers around pools; that reading matches the rest of Article 8, which sets height limits (Sec.
5-8-758), vision-triangle restrictions (Sec. 5-8-761), materials and safety standards (Sec. 5-8-757, Sec. 5-8-763) and prohibited fence types (Sec. 5-8-766) for fences generally, all of which the building inspector needs to check against the submitted sketch before a permit can issue. The permit review lets the Village confirm compliance with the maximum-height table, the required 35-foot vision triangle setback at corner lots, the ban on sharp or pointed pickets, and the prohibition on barbed wire or electrically charged fencing outside actively farmed parcels over ten acres, all before construction rather than after a noncompliant fence is already standing.
Violations & Fines
Building a fence without first obtaining the required permit, or without submitting a sketch or design showing compliance, is a violation of Chapter 5 subject to the Village's General Penalty, Municipal Code Sec. 1-1-13: a first offense forfeits not less than $1.00 nor more than $5,000.00 plus costs of prosecution, with up to 90 days in jail in default of payment, and a second offense of the same provision within one year carries the same forfeiture range with up to six months in jail in default. Sec. 5-8-765 additionally requires any nonconforming fence that is later altered, enlarged or replaced to be brought fully into compliance with the article, which in practice requires a new permit review.
